Hey FF, thanks for the input I’m not a newb to mapping but certainly no expert either.
So far I’ve mapped:
16 pads, 4 in each slot
knobs for filter and volume for each slot
a fader for FX unit 3 dry/wet
one fader to sample page selector - moving the groups of 4 sample cells up/down
simple enough so far but was wondering if there’s a way to have the pads scroll down with the sample page selector ie pads 1-4 become pads 5-8 when I’m on cells 5-8 in the slots?
Also, is there no way to send different slots to different FX units?

In the modifier conditions drop-down, look for Sample Page Selector, toward the bottom. This will give you the pad scrolling you want. For example, pads 1, 5, 9, and 13 will all be mapped to the same pad but will trigger cells respective of which page you’re currently on. So you’ll map all 16 pads 4 times, each given a modifier condition Sample Page Selector = X.
As for a different effect on each slot in the deck, NI hasn’t worked that in yet. Don’t quote me but, I think it may be coming soon.
